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ection') vulnerability in NitroPack Inc. NitroPack allows Code Injection.This issue affects NitroPack: from n/a through 1.16.7.

CVE-2024-43922 is classified as a high severity vulnerability due to its potential for code injection.
To fix CVE-2024-43922, update NitroPack to version 1.16.8 or later.
The impact of CVE-2024-43922 allows unauthorized users to execute arbitrary code through code injection.
CVE-2024-43922 affects NitroPack versions prior to 1.16.8.
Currently, the recommended action is to upgrade to the latest version, as there are no effective workarounds for CVE-2024-43922.
